Volleyball Recap: Wake Christian Academy Bulldogs vs. Garner Trojans
Wake Christian Academy won the last time they faced Garner and things went their way on Tuesday too. The Bulldogs blew past the Trojans 3-0.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Bulldogs.
The 3-0 score doesn't really reflect how close the match was: every set was decided by three points or less. The final score came out to 25-22, 26-24, 25-23.

Leading Wake Christian Academy to victory were Evann Curry and Lydia Deans. Curry had 20 digs and three aces, while Deans hit 58.8% for 11 kills and 15 digs and six aces. Deans is on a roll when it comes to kills, as she's now had five or more in each of the last 17 games she's played dating back to last season.
They weren't the only good server: Wake Christian Academy was lethal from the service line and finished the game with 14 aces. That strong performance was nothing new for the team: they've now served at least five aces in 13 consecutive contests dating back to last season.
Wake Christian Academy's win bumped their record up to 2-0. As for Garner, their loss dropped their record down to 1-1.
Wake Christian Academy w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next matchup, a 3-1 defeat against Providence Day on the 15th. As for Garner, they have also already played their next game, a 3-1 loss against Corinth Holders on the 14th.
